When the dust settled, the Florida Gators stood tall, having pulled off the season’s biggest upset by defeating the Alabama Crimson Tide.
While the scoreboard told a part of the story, the real celebration was just beginning. Shaunie Henderson, the mother of Me’arah O’ Neal, the Florida Gators starlet was right there, capturing the exclusive footage of the Gators’ locker room as it erupted into pure unfiltered chaos. Shaunie Henderson took to Instagram posting a story of the wild celebrations that ensued in the locker room. She captioned it, “Lets gooooo.“

Me’Arah and Gators: A Season Changing Win?
This was not just a win, it was a statement. And at the heart of it was Me’Arah O’ Neal paving the path to prove why her name is one to watch. The 6’4” freshman played the game with the poise of a veteran, making multiple key defensive stops and asserting her dominating presence on the hardwood. Her shot blocking ability frustrated Alabama’s offense, while her rebounding ability and smart decision-making helped keep Florida in control down the stretch.
